利用Java和Redis实现高效存储和检索海量数据

利用Java和Redis实现高效存储和检索海量数据

摘要:海量数据的存储和检索一直是计算机科学领域的重要问题。在现代互联网应用中,海量数据的存储和检索效率对系统的性能和用户体验至关重要。本文将介绍如何利用Java和Redis构建高效的海量数据存储和检索系统。通过合理地设计数据模型、使用Redis作为缓存工具,并结合Java的高效API操作,我们能够实现快速的数据存储和检索。

  • 分类存储:将数据按照不同的类别进行存储,便于后续的检索和筛选。
  • 优化索引:对于需要频繁检索的字段,可以建立相应的索引,以提高检索效率。
  • 数据分片:将海量数据分片存储,减少单个存储节点的负载,提高系统的可扩展性。
  • 冗余存储:对于重要的数据,可以进行冗余存储,以提高系统的可用性和容错能力。